Hao Liu 75ad488c41 [AArch64]Select wide immediate offset into [Base+XReg] addressing mode
e.g Currently we'll generate following instructions if the immediate is too wide:
    MOV  X0, WideImmediate
    ADD  X1, BaseReg, X0
    LDR  X2, [X1, 0]

    Using [Base+XReg] addressing mode can save one ADD as following:
    MOV  X0, WideImmediate
    LDR  X2, [BaseReg, X0]
